How Yoga Transforms Body Image and Cultivates Self-Acceptance.

With photoshopped images of flawless “yoga bodies” saturating social media, it’s no wonder insecurity and self-judgement run rampant in the yoga community. Yet if we rewind to yoga's ancient spiritual roots, images were never part of the equation. Yogis practiced in quiet caves, turning inward to cultivate presence. Modern practitioners now face added pressure conforming to twisted societal beauty ideals rather than honoring the body's innate wisdom. Thankfully, a growing self-love revolution is afoot to help students realize every body already belongs on the yoga mat.

How Yoga Transforms Trauma and Heals from the Inside Out

Trauma lives in the body. After experiencing psychological wounds, survivors frequently relive visceral sensations like panic, numbness or pain long after the event passes. New paths encoded in the nervous system overwhelm capacity to cope. While talk therapy treats the cognitive mind, trauma is ultimately physiological. As scientific understanding of this evolves, more trauma-informed yoga programs emerge to address survivors' needs holistically. Combining mindfulness, movement and community, yoga offers survivors a lifeline to slowly regain agency and trust through embodiment practices.
